Knowing LinkedIn X-Ray Search
Precisely what is X-Ray Search?
LinkedIn X-Ray research is an advanced Boolean research method that takes advantage of Google's lookup abilities to locate precise LinkedIn profiles. It enables recruiters to bypass LinkedIn's indigenous look for restrictions and obtain a broader pool of prospective candidates.
Why Use X-Ray Search?

Expanded Get to: X-Ray look for enables you to uncover profiles past your fast LinkedIn community.
In depth Filtering: Make complicated research strings to filter candidates dependant on several standards at the same time.
Expense-Productive: Many X-Ray research abilities are available totally free, rendering it a great choice for recruiters with minimal budgets.
Overcoming LinkedIn Restrictions: X-Ray research is just not constrained by LinkedIn's commercial search limitations or network constraints.
Unearthing "Concealed" Expertise: Explore profiles that might not seem in normal LinkedIn search engine results.

The Mechanics of LinkedIn X-Ray Research
Essential X-Ray Search Structure
The foundation of any LinkedIn X-Ray lookup is its standard framework: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in OR web-site:linkedin.com/pub -inurl:dir "keyword1" "keyword2"
Let us crack this down:

web page:linkedin.com/in OR web site:linkedin.com/pub: This tells Google to look only in LinkedIn profile web pages.
-inurl:dir: This excludes LinkedIn Listing pages from the outcomes.
"keyword1" "keyword2": They're the particular phrases you happen to be attempting to find, enclosed in quotation marks for specific matches.

Necessary Google Look for Operators for X-Ray Look for

AND: Makes sure all conditions are existing within the search results.
Example: site:linkedin.com/in "software program engineer" AND "Python" AND "machine learning"
OR: Permits alternate conditions.
Illustration: web page:linkedin.com/in ("knowledge scientist" OR "knowledge analyst")
NOT or -: Excludes particular terms.
Case in point: web page:linkedin.com/in "challenge supervisor" NOT "junior"
" ": Queries for a precise phrase.
Example: website:linkedin.com/in "artificial intelligence researcher"
( ): Groups terms jointly For additional structured searches.
Example: web-site:linkedin.com/in ("UX designer" OR "UI designer") AND (Sketch OR Figma)
*****: Functions being a wildcard, representing any word or phrase.
Illustration: web-site:linkedin.com/in "* engineer" "IoT"

Innovative X-Ray Search Techniques
Hunting by Area
To locate candidates in specific places: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in "software package engineer" ("San Francisco Bay Region" OR "Silicon Valley")
Exploring by Firm
To find profiles of people that function (or labored) at unique providers: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in ("Google" OR "Facebook") "product manager"
Searching by Education
To find candidates with unique instructional backgrounds: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in "MBA" ("Stanford" OR "Harvard") "marketing"
Hunting for A number of Criteria
Incorporate a variety of criteria for really focused results: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in ("senior application engineer" OR "lead developer") AND ("Java" OR "Kotlin") AND "Android" AND "five+ a long time experience"
Attempting to find Profiles with Particular Documents
To locate profiles with resumes or portfolios:
Copysite:linkedin.com/in filetype:pdf "UX designer" "portfolio"

Most effective Tactics for Effective X-Ray Looking

Begin Broad, Then Refine: Begin with a wide search and gradually add much more particular criteria to narrow down your results.
Use Synonyms and Industry Jargon: Include numerous terms that candidates might use to explain their competencies or roles.
Take into consideration Misspellings and Variants: Include things like prevalent misspellings or alternate spellings of important search phrases.
Leverage Boolean Logic: Merge distinct Boolean operators to produce extremely specific lookups.
Update Queries Often: Rerun your searches periodically to locate freshly up-to-date profiles or refreshing candidates.
Check and Iterate: Experiment with different look for strings and assess the effects to optimize your approach.
Use Unfavorable Keywords and phrases: Exclude irrelevant effects by using the NOT operator with phrases you want to stay clear of.
Merge with Other Tools: Use X-Ray search in conjunction with other recruitment instruments and LinkedIn's native seek out complete final results.

Overcoming X-Ray Look for Difficulties
Even though LinkedIn X-Ray lookup is impressive, it does have some constraints:

Incomplete Info: Not all LinkedIn profiles are absolutely community, so some information can be missing from X-Ray search engine results.
Outdated Facts: Google's index may not generally reflect The newest updates to LinkedIn profiles.
Limited to Community Profiles: X-Ray look for can only uncover information from community LinkedIn profiles.
Learning Curve: Mastering X-Ray lookup procedures needs observe and ongoing Understanding.
Opportunity for Oversaturation: As much more recruiters use these approaches, some candidates might be overcome with inquiries.

To beat these problems:

Cross-reference Success: Verify data found by means of X-Ray research with other resources.
Routinely Update Your Techniques: Stay informed about new lookup operators and approaches.
Use X-Ray Search as Portion of a Broader Tactic: Incorporate X-Ray search with other recruitment strategies for finest linked in xray results.
Respect Candidate Privacy: Constantly use the data ethically and regard individuals' privacy options.
